CVE-2026-0393
CVE-2026-0393 affects CODESYS Visualization. Root cause: insufficient isolation of authentication data during concurrent login operations allows credentials to be exposed remotely between low-privileged visualization users, limited to the login phase within an active visualization session. parse-server: MFA SMS one-time password accepted twice under concurrent login
Impact A race condition in the MFA SMS one-time password OTP login path allows two concurrent /login requests carrying the same OTP to both succeed and both receive valid session tokens, breaking the single-use property of the OTP. The vulnerability requires the attacker to already possess the...

GHSA-W73W-G5XW-RWHF Parse Server has an MFA single-use token bypass via concurrent authData login requests
Impact An attacker who possesses a valid authentication provider token and a single MFA recovery code or SMS one-time password can create multiple authenticated sessions by sending concurrent login requests via the authData login endpoint.
